什麼是 BIN 檔?如何使用 Hex 編輯器?
深入了解二進位檔案結構與編輯技巧
BIN 檔案簡介
BIN 檔案(Binary File)是一種包含二進位資料的電腦檔案格式。與純文字檔案不同,BIN 檔案的內容無法直接透過一般的文字編輯器(如記事本)閱讀,因為它們包含了機器碼、圖片數據、音訊或其他非文字的資料結構。
這類檔案常見於韌體更新(Firmware)、光碟映像檔(CD/DVD Image)、遊戲資源包以及各種專用軟體的資料儲存格式中。
Hex 編輯器的用途
Hex 編輯器(十六進位編輯器)是專門用來檢視和修改二進位檔案的工具。它將檔案內容以十六進位(Hexadecimal)數值顯示,同時通常會提供 ASCII 對照表,讓使用者能更直觀地理解資料內容。
- 遊戲修改:修改存檔數值(如金錢、屬性)。
- 程式除錯:分析編譯後的執行檔或記憶體傾印(Dump)。
- 資料救援:修復損毀的檔案標頭(Header)。
- 韌體分析:檢視嵌入式系統的韌體內容。
常見問題 (FAQ)
Q: 為什麼打開檔案是亂碼?
A: 這是正常的。因為 BIN 檔案包含的是二進位數據,而非人類可讀的文字。Hex 編輯器右側的 ASCII 欄位會嘗試將數值轉換為文字,但非文字部分的數據就會顯示為亂碼或點號。
Q: 線上編輯器安全嗎?
A: 本工具採用 純前端技術 開發,所有檔案處理皆在您的瀏覽器內完成,不會上傳 到任何伺服器,因此您可以安心編輯敏感檔案。